Travel Palace, located at 804 Cedar Pkwy in Schererville, Indiana, presents itself as a traditional travel agency focused on direct client interaction. For travelers weary of navigating countless online booking sites, this agency offers a more personal approach to arranging trips. Publicly available information paints a picture of a small, highly-rated business, but also one with a minimal digital footprint, which brings both distinct advantages and notable drawbacks for potential customers.

The Strengths: A Focus on Personalized Service

The most compelling aspect of Travel Palace is its overwhelmingly positive, albeit limited, customer feedback. The agency holds a perfect 5-star rating from its handful of online reviews, a testament to the quality of service experienced by those clients. The comments suggest a highly personalized and effective approach to stress-free travel planning. One client specifically mentioned a staff member, Debbie, as a "wonderful person" capable of handling "all your travel needs." This points to a core strength: the ability to build a personal rapport with a dedicated travel agent who understands individual requirements. This level of individualized attention is something larger, impersonal booking agencies often fail to provide.

Another review highlights the sheer convenience offered, stating, "Thanks for making me vacation like a dream! So much easier than doing it myself." This sentiment gets to the heart of why many people still turn to a professional travel consultant. The process of coordinating flights, accommodations, transfers, and activities can be complex and time-consuming. Travel Palace appears to excel at removing this burden from the client, delivering a seamless experience from start to finish. The agency's service seems particularly valuable for those planning complex customized itineraries or looking for specific vacation packages without the hassle of extensive personal research.

The agency also appears to be managed by an experienced professional. Public records link a Debbie Vanvessen to Travel Palace, reinforcing the personal name mentioned in reviews and suggesting that clients may be dealing directly with a seasoned travel advisor with deep roots in the industry. This consistency in staffing is a significant benefit, as it allows for the development of long-term client relationships. Furthermore, the business is noted as having a wheelchair-accessible entrance, a practical detail that demonstrates an inclusive mindset and attention to the needs of all potential travelers.

Points to Consider: Navigating the Lack of Information

While the personal testimonials are glowing, the most significant challenge for a prospective customer is the agency's near-total lack of an online presence. In an era where consumers expect to vet businesses thoroughly online, Travel Palace is conspicuously absent. There is no official website detailing their services, specializations, or providing examples of potential travel deals. There are no social media profiles showcasing destinations, sharing travel tips, or engaging with a wider community. This opacity makes it difficult for a new customer to gauge the agency's expertise in specific areas, such as cruise bookings, adventure travel, or planning trips to all-inclusive resorts.

This reliance on word-of-mouth and traditional business practices means that a potential client must make contact—likely by phone at (219) 836-9913—to get any substantive information. This can be a barrier for those who prefer to do their initial research digitally and at their own convenience. The operating hours, while standard for a small office (9:00 AM to 5:00 PM on weekdays and a short window on Saturday morning), can also be restrictive for individuals with similar work schedules, making it difficult to connect during business hours.

Another critical point is the small sample size of the reviews. While a perfect 5-star rating is impressive, it is based on only three public comments, some of which are several years old. This is not to discredit the positive experiences, but to acknowledge that this feedback represents a very small fraction of their clientele over the years. A broader set of recent reviews would provide a more comprehensive and current understanding of the agency's performance and consistency in planning international travel and domestic trips alike.
